General information

Background: Charlestown Primary School opened in 1974 and replaced the old village school. The school is set in its own tree lined grounds comprising of a large playing field, an environmental area and three areas of hard play. Currently there is a classroom, central hall, library, ICT suite, administrative area and Elliot Hut for music and group work. A new school office and resource area was completed in July 2004 and school library and ICT suite completed in December 2005. The school has begun to develop the grounds with the help of friends of Charlestown School. The school?s mission statement is to promote the highest standards of work and behaviour and to provide opportunities for success for all children in a caring environment of mutual trust, respect and harmony.
